Melvin D. Lobo is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. According to data from OpenAlex, Melvin D. Lobo has authored 58 papers receiving a total of 886 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 16 papers in Surgery and 11 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ism. Recurrent topics in Melvin D. Lobo's work include Blood Pressure and Hypertension Studies (37 papers),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(14 papers) and Sodium Intake and Health (9 papers). Melvin D. Lobo is often cited by papers focused on Blood Pressure and Hypertension Studies (37 papers),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(14 papers) and Sodium Intake and Health (9 papers). Melvin D. Lobo coll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Germany. Melvin D. Lobo's co-authors include Ian Zachary, Jahangir Kabir, Atul Pathak, Paul A. Sobotka, Manish Saxena, Roland E. Schmieder, Vikas Kapil, Paul A. Sobotka, Julian F. R. Paton and Felix Mahfoud and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and Journal of the American College of Cardiology.
